64. Practitioner.qualification:narcoticPrescriptionLicenseNumber | |||||
Slice Name | narcoticPrescriptionLicenseNumber | ||||
Definition | The official certifications, training, and licenses that authorize or otherwise pertain to the provision of care by the practitioner. For example, a medical license issued by a medical board authorizing the practitioner to practice medicine within a certian locality. | ||||
Short | Certification, licenses, or training pertaining to the provision of care | ||||
Control | 0..47* | ||||
Type | BackboneElement | ||||
Is Modifier | false | ||||
Must Support | false | ||||
Summary | false | ||||
Invariants | ele-1: All FHIR elements must have a @value or children unless an empty Parameters resource (hasValue() or (children().count() > id.count()) or $this is Parameters) | ||||
66. Practitioner.qualification:narcoticPrescriptionLicenseNumber.modifierExtension | |||||
Definition | May be used to represent additional information that is not part of the basic definition of the element and that modifies the understanding of the element in which it is contained and/or the understanding of the containing element's descendants. Usually modifier elements provide negation or qualification. To make the use of extensions safe and manageable, there is a strict set of governance applied to the definition and use of extensions. Though any implementer can define an extension, there is a set of requirements that SHALL be met as part of the definition of the extension. Applications processing a resource are required to check for modifier extensions. Modifier extensions SHALL NOT change the meaning of any elements on Resource or DomainResource (including cannot change the meaning of modifierExtension itself). | ||||
Short | Extensions that cannot be ignored even if unrecognized | ||||
Comments | There can be no stigma associated with the use of extensions by any application, project, or standard - regardless of the institution or jurisdiction that uses or defines the extensions. The use of extensions is what allows the FHIR specification to retain a core level of simplicity for everyone. | ||||
Control | 0..* | ||||
Type | Extension | ||||
Is Modifier | true because Modifier extensions are expected to modify the meaning or interpretation of the element that contains them | ||||
Summary | true | ||||
Requirements | Modifier extensions allow for extensions that cannot be safely ignored to be clearly distinguished from the vast majority of extensions which can be safely ignored. This promotes interoperability by eliminating the need for implementers to prohibit the presence of extensions. For further information, see the definition of modifier extensions. | ||||
Alternate Names | extensions, user content, modifiers |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) ext-1: Must have either extensions or value[x], not both (extension.exists() != value.exists()) | ||||
68. Practitioner.qualification:narcoticPrescriptionLicenseNumber.identifier | |||||
Definition | この人物のこの役割における資格に適用される識別子。 An identifier that applies to this person's qualification in this role. | ||||
Short | 都道府県別 麻薬施用者免許番号An identifier for this qualification for the practitioner | ||||
Comments | 【JP Core仕様】identifierには資格番号を入力する。 | ||||
Note | This is a business identifier, not a resource identifier (see discussion) | ||||
Control | 0..* | ||||
Type | Identifier | ||||
Is Modifier | false | ||||
Must Support | false | ||||
Summary | false | ||||
Requirements | 多くの場合、資格には特定の識別子が割り当てられる。 Often, specific identities are assigned for the qualification. |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
70. Practitioner.qualification:narcoticPrescriptionLicenseNumber.identifier.use | |||||
Definition | The purpose of this identifier. | ||||
Short | usual | official | temp | secondary | old (If known) | ||||
Comments | Applications can assume that an identifier is permanent unless it explicitly says that it is temporary. | ||||
Control | 0..1 | ||||
Binding | The codes SHALL be taken from IdentifierUsehttp://hl7.org/fhir/ValueSet/identifier-use|4.3.0 (required to http://hl7.org/fhir/ValueSet/identifier-use|4.3.0 ) | ||||
Type | code | ||||
Is Modifier | true because This is labeled as "Is Modifier" because applications should not mistake a temporary id for a permanent one. | ||||
Primitive Value | This primitive element may be present, or absent, or replaced by an extension | ||||
Summary | true | ||||
Requirements | Allows the appropriate identifier for a particular context of use to be selected from among a set of identifiers. |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
72. Practitioner.qualification:narcoticPrescriptionLicenseNumber.identifier.system | |||||
Definition | 麻薬施用者免許番号OIDを格納。OIDは右記のルールに従う。urn:oid:1.2.392.100495.20.3.32.[1(固定)+都道府県番号(2桁)] Establishes the namespace for the value - that is, a URL that describes a set values that are unique. | ||||
Short | 麻薬施用者免許番号OIDを格納。OIDは右記のルールに従う。urn:oid:1.2.392.100495.20.3.32.[1(固定)+都道府県番号(2桁)] 【詳細参照】The namespace for the identifier value | ||||
Comments | 麻薬施用者免許番号OIDを格納。OIDは右記のルールに従う。urn:oid:1.2.392.100495.20.3.32.[1(固定)+都道府県番号(2桁)]。 Identifier.system is always case sensitive. | ||||
Control | 0..1 | ||||
Type | uri | ||||
Is Modifier | false | ||||
Primitive Value | This primitive element may be present, or absent, or replaced by an extension | ||||
Summary | true | ||||
Requirements | There are many sets of identifiers. To perform matching of two identifiers, we need to know what set we're dealing with. The system identifies a particular set of unique identifiers. | ||||
Example | <br/><b>General</b>:http://www.acme.com/identifiers/patient |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
74. Practitioner.qualification:narcoticPrescriptionLicenseNumber.identifier.value | |||||
Definition | The portion of the identifier typically relevant to the user and which is unique within the context of the system. | ||||
Short | 都道府県別 麻薬施用者免許番号 【詳細参照】The value that is unique | ||||
Comments | 都道府県別 麻薬施用者免許番号 If the value is a full URI, then the system SHALL be urn:ietf:rfc:3986. The value's primary purpose is computational mapping. As a result, it may be normalized for comparison purposes (e.g. removing non-significant whitespace, dashes, etc.) A value formatted for human display can be conveyed using the Rendered Value extension. Identifier.value is to be treated as case sensitive unless knowledge of the Identifier.system allows the processer to be confident that non-case-sensitive processing is safe. | ||||
Control | 0..1 | ||||
Type | string | ||||
Is Modifier | false | ||||
Primitive Value | This primitive element may be present, or absent, or replaced by an extension | ||||
Summary | true | ||||
Example | <br/><b>General</b>:123456 |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
76. Practitioner.qualification:narcoticPrescriptionLicenseNumber.identifier.assigner | |||||
Definition | Organization that issued/manages the identifier. | ||||
Short | Organization that issued id (may be just text) | ||||
Comments | The Identifier.assigner may omit the .reference element and only contain a .display element reflecting the name or other textual information about the assigning organization. | ||||
Control | 0..1 | ||||
Type | Reference(JP Core Organization Profile, Organization) | ||||
Is Modifier | false | ||||
Summary | true |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
78. Practitioner.qualification:narcoticPrescriptionLicenseNumber.code | |||||
Definition | 資格のコード化された表現。 Coded representation of the qualification. | ||||
Short | Coded representation of the qualification | ||||
Comments | すべての用語の使用がこの一般的なパターンに適合するわけではない。いくつかのケースでは、モデルはCodeableConceptを使用せず、Codingを直接使用し、テキスト、コーディング、翻訳、要素間の関係、および前後の調整を管理するための独自の構造を提供することが望ましい。 | ||||
Control | 1..1 | ||||
Binding | The codes SHALL be taken from For example codes, see JP Core MedicalLicense Certificate ValueSethttp://terminology.hl7.org/ValueSet/v2-2.7-0360 (required to http://jpfhir.jp/fhir/core/ValueSet/JP_MedicalLicenseCertificate_VS ) | ||||
Type | CodeableConcept | ||||
Is Modifier | false | ||||
Must Support | false | ||||
Summary | false | ||||
Pattern Value | { |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
80. Practitioner.qualification:narcoticPrescriptionLicenseNumber.issuer | |||||
Definition | 資格を規制し、発行する機関 Organization that regulates and issues the qualification. | ||||
Short | Organization that regulates and issues the qualification | ||||
Comments | 参照は実際のFHIRリソースへの参照でなければならず、解決可能でなければならない。解決は URL からの検索、またはリソースタイプによって、絶対参照を正規の URL として扱い、ローカルのレジストリ/リポジトリで検索することで行うことができる。 | ||||
Control | 0..1 | ||||
Type | Reference(JP Core Organization Profile, Organization) | ||||
Is Modifier | false | ||||
Must Support | false | ||||
Summary | false |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
82. Practitioner.qualification:medicalRegistrationNumber | |||||
Slice Name | medicalRegistrationNumber | ||||
Definition | The official certifications, training, and licenses that authorize or otherwise pertain to the provision of care by the practitioner. For example, a medical license issued by a medical board authorizing the practitioner to practice medicine within a certian locality. | ||||
Short | Certification, licenses, or training pertaining to the provision of care | ||||
Control | 0..1* | ||||
Type | BackboneElement | ||||
Is Modifier | false | ||||
Must Support | false | ||||
Summary | false | ||||
Invariants | ele-1: All FHIR elements must have a @value or children unless an empty Parameters resource (hasValue() or (children().count() > id.count()) or $this is Parameters) | ||||
84. Practitioner.qualification:medicalRegistrationNumber.modifierExtension | |||||
Definition | May be used to represent additional information that is not part of the basic definition of the element and that modifies the understanding of the element in which it is contained and/or the understanding of the containing element's descendants. Usually modifier elements provide negation or qualification. To make the use of extensions safe and manageable, there is a strict set of governance applied to the definition and use of extensions. Though any implementer can define an extension, there is a set of requirements that SHALL be met as part of the definition of the extension. Applications processing a resource are required to check for modifier extensions. Modifier extensions SHALL NOT change the meaning of any elements on Resource or DomainResource (including cannot change the meaning of modifierExtension itself). | ||||
Short | Extensions that cannot be ignored even if unrecognized | ||||
Comments | There can be no stigma associated with the use of extensions by any application, project, or standard - regardless of the institution or jurisdiction that uses or defines the extensions. The use of extensions is what allows the FHIR specification to retain a core level of simplicity for everyone. | ||||
Control | 0..* | ||||
Type | Extension | ||||
Is Modifier | true because Modifier extensions are expected to modify the meaning or interpretation of the element that contains them | ||||
Summary | true | ||||
Requirements | Modifier extensions allow for extensions that cannot be safely ignored to be clearly distinguished from the vast majority of extensions which can be safely ignored. This promotes interoperability by eliminating the need for implementers to prohibit the presence of extensions. For further information, see the definition of modifier extensions. | ||||
Alternate Names | extensions, user content, modifiers |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) ext-1: Must have either extensions or value[x], not both (extension.exists() != value.exists()) | ||||
86. Practitioner.qualification:medicalRegistrationNumber.identifier | |||||
Definition | この人物のこの役割における資格に適用される識別子。 An identifier that applies to this person's qualification in this role. | ||||
Short | 医籍登録番号An identifier for this qualification for the practitioner | ||||
Comments | 【JP Core仕様】identifierには資格番号を入力する。 | ||||
Note | This is a business identifier, not a resource identifier (see discussion) | ||||
Control | 0..* | ||||
Type | Identifier | ||||
Is Modifier | false | ||||
Must Support | false | ||||
Summary | false | ||||
Requirements | 多くの場合、資格には特定の識別子が割り当てられる。 Often, specific identities are assigned for the qualification. |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
88. Practitioner.qualification:medicalRegistrationNumber.identifier.use | |||||
Definition | The purpose of this identifier. | ||||
Short | usual | official | temp | secondary | old (If known) | ||||
Comments | Applications can assume that an identifier is permanent unless it explicitly says that it is temporary. | ||||
Control | 0..1 | ||||
Binding | The codes SHALL be taken from IdentifierUsehttp://hl7.org/fhir/ValueSet/identifier-use|4.3.0 (required to http://hl7.org/fhir/ValueSet/identifier-use|4.3.0 ) | ||||
Type | code | ||||
Is Modifier | true because This is labeled as "Is Modifier" because applications should not mistake a temporary id for a permanent one. | ||||
Primitive Value | This primitive element may be present, or absent, or replaced by an extension | ||||
Summary | true | ||||
Requirements | Allows the appropriate identifier for a particular context of use to be selected from among a set of identifiers. |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
90. Practitioner.qualification:medicalRegistrationNumber.identifier.system | |||||
Definition | Establishes the namespace for the value - that is, a URL that describes a set values that are unique. | ||||
Short | The namespace for the identifier value | ||||
Comments | Identifier.system is always case sensitive. | ||||
Control | 0..1 | ||||
Type | uri | ||||
Is Modifier | false | ||||
Primitive Value | This primitive element may be present, or absent, or replaced by an extension | ||||
Summary | true | ||||
Requirements | There are many sets of identifiers. To perform matching of two identifiers, we need to know what set we're dealing with. The system identifies a particular set of unique identifiers. | ||||
Fixed Value | urn:oid:1.2.392.100495.20.3.31 | ||||
Example | <br/><b>General</b>:http://www.acme.com/identifiers/patient |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
92. Practitioner.qualification:medicalRegistrationNumber.identifier.value | |||||
Definition | The portion of the identifier typically relevant to the user and which is unique within the context of the system. | ||||
Short | 医籍登録番号The value that is unique | ||||
Comments | 医籍登録番号 If the value is a full URI, then the system SHALL be urn:ietf:rfc:3986. The value's primary purpose is computational mapping. As a result, it may be normalized for comparison purposes (e.g. removing non-significant whitespace, dashes, etc.) A value formatted for human display can be conveyed using the Rendered Value extension. Identifier.value is to be treated as case sensitive unless knowledge of the Identifier.system allows the processer to be confident that non-case-sensitive processing is safe. | ||||
Control | 0..1 | ||||
Type | string | ||||
Is Modifier | false | ||||
Primitive Value | This primitive element may be present, or absent, or replaced by an extension | ||||
Summary | true | ||||
Example | <br/><b>General</b>:123456 |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
94. Practitioner.qualification:medicalRegistrationNumber.identifier.assigner | |||||
Definition | Organization that issued/manages the identifier. | ||||
Short | Organization that issued id (may be just text) | ||||
Comments | The Identifier.assigner may omit the .reference element and only contain a .display element reflecting the name or other textual information about the assigning organization. | ||||
Control | 0..1 | ||||
Type | Reference(JP Core Organization Profile, Organization) | ||||
Is Modifier | false | ||||
Summary | true |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
96. Practitioner.qualification:medicalRegistrationNumber.code | |||||
Definition | 資格のコード化された表現。 Coded representation of the qualification. | ||||
Short | Coded representation of the qualification | ||||
Comments | すべての用語の使用がこの一般的なパターンに適合するわけではない。いくつかのケースでは、モデルはCodeableConceptを使用せず、Codingを直接使用し、テキスト、コーディング、翻訳、要素間の関係、および前後の調整を管理するための独自の構造を提供することが望ましい。 | ||||
Control | 1..1 | ||||
Binding | The codes SHALL be taken from For example codes, see JP Core MedicalLicense Certificate ValueSethttp://terminology.hl7.org/ValueSet/v2-2.7-0360 (required to http://jpfhir.jp/fhir/core/ValueSet/JP_MedicalLicenseCertificate_VS ) | ||||
Type | CodeableConcept | ||||
Is Modifier | false | ||||
Must Support | false | ||||
Summary | false | ||||
Pattern Value | { |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
98. Practitioner.qualification:medicalRegistrationNumber.issuer | |||||
Definition | 資格を規制し、発行する機関 Organization that regulates and issues the qualification. | ||||
Short | Organization that regulates and issues the qualification | ||||
Comments | 参照は実際のFHIRリソースへの参照でなければならず、解決可能でなければならない。解決は URL からの検索、またはリソースタイプによって、絶対参照を正規の URL として扱い、ローカルのレジストリ/リポジトリで検索することで行うことができる。 | ||||
Control | 0..1 | ||||
Type | Reference(JP Core Organization Profile, Organization) | ||||
Is Modifier | false | ||||
Must Support | false | ||||
Summary | false | ||||
Invariants | ele-1: All FHIR elements must have a @value or children (hasValue() or (children().count() > id.count())) | ||||
